The Artistic Furniture of Charles Rohlfs

General activities and events Details: The first major exhibition of furniture and decorative art by the American craftsman and designer Charles Rohlfs (1853-1936) brings together more than 40 pieces from 10 museums and several private collections. Rohlfs' style relates to the abstract naturalism of Art Nouveau but draws on precedents from Asian and Moorish as well as English and German designs. While his work influenced the pared-down forms that became hallmarks of the Arts and Crafts movement, Rohlfs preferred the term "artistic furniture" to… Audience: Teens. Adults. Seniors. Hiroshige: Visions of Japan

Arts and Culture Details: Drawn from the Norton Simon Museum’s extensive collection of Japanese woodblock prints, Hiroshige: Visions of Japan features approximately 150 prints by Utagawa Hiroshige (1797–1858), one of the greatest and most prolific artists of his time. Highlights of the exhibition include more than twenty Bird and Flower prints, delightful works of flora and fauna created in the 1830s such as Hawk on a Pine Branch and Kingfisher with Iris. Hiroshige’s early masterpiece, The Fifty-three Stations of the Tokaido, will a… Audience: Teens. Adults. Seniors. A Craftsman’s Tour of The Gamble House

General activities and events Details: 100 years ago a team of gifted craftsmen labored for 11 months to create The Gamble House, designed by architects Greene & Greene. Led by general contractor Peter Hall, and his brother, John, Scandinavian craftsman woodworkers, they turned, joined, carved, and rubbed 17 species of wood into the house and furnishings that today are recognized as one of the greatest achievements in American architecture and craftsmanship. Contemporary woodworker Jim Ipekjian has studied the art and craft of the Greenes and… Age Range: All Ages. Cost: $75 per guest. Saturday, September 4, 2010, 9:00 AM. Go Club for Teens

Central Details: Learn to play the game of Go. This traditional game, which has been played in Asia for nearly 4,000 years, is easy to learn the rules, but even the best computer can't beat a good player. The game has become popular here due to the anime and manga series, Hikaru No Go. Teens can learn to play this game and compete against other teens.
